BASE DE DATOS

Páginas: 6 (1389 palabras) Publicado: 3 de marzo de 2015
IDENTIFICACION Y EVOLUCION DE LOS MODELOS DE DATOS
¿QUE SON LOS ORIENTADOS A DATOS?.....
Un modelo de datos para las bases de datos es una colección de conceptos que se emplean para describir la estructura de una base de datos. Esa colección de conceptos incluyen entidades, atributos y relaciones.

La mayoría de los modelos de datos poseen un conjunto de operaciones básicas paraespecificar consultas y actualizaciones de la base de datos.
  Los modelos de datos pueden clasificarse en:

* Modelos de datos de alto nivel o conceptuales: disponen de conceptos cercanos a la forma en que los usuarios finales perciben una base de datos.

* Modelos de datos de bajo nivel o físicos: disponen de conceptos que describen detalles sobre el almacenamiento de los datos en la computadora.

* Modelos dedatos de representación (o de implementación): disponen de conceptos que pueden entender los usuarios finales, pero que no están alejados de la forma en que se almacenan los datos en la computadora.

Clasificación de los modelos de datos

Los modelos de datos sirven para clasificar los distintos tipos de SGBD.

Existen diferentes modelos de datos para bases de datos como ser:
* Modelo relacional
*Modelo orientado a objetos
* Modelo relacional-objeto
* Modelo jerárquico
* Modelo de red


¿QUE SON LOS MODELOS ORIENTADOS A OBJETOS?...

En una base de datos orientada a objetos, la información se representa mediante objetos como los presentes en la programación orientada a objetos. Cuando se integra las características de una base de datos con las de un lenguaje de programaciónorientado aobjetos, el resultado es un sistema gestor de base de datos orientada a objetos (ODBMS, object database management system). Un ODBMS hace que los objetos de la base de datos aparezcan como objetos de un lenguaje de programación en uno o más lenguajes de programación a los que dé soporte. Un ODBMS extiende los lenguajes con datos persistentes de forma transparente, control de concurrencia, recuperaciónde datos, consultas asociativas y otras capacidades.
Las bases de datos orientadas a objetos se diseñan para trabajar bien en conjunción con lenguajes de programación orientados a objetos como Java, C#, Visual Basic.NET y C++. Los ODBMS usan exactamente el mismo modelo que estos lenguajes de programación.
Los ODBMS son una buena elección para aquellos sistemas que necesitan un buen rendimiento enla manipulación de tipos de dato complejos.
Los ODBMS proporcionan los costes de desarrollo más bajos y el mejor rendimiento cuando se usan objetos gracias a que almacenan objetos en disco y tienen una integración transparente con el programa escrito en un lenguaje de programación orientado a objetos, al almacenar exactamente el modelo de objeto usado a nivel aplicativo, lo que reduce los costesde desarrollo y mantenimiento.


MODELOS SEMANTICOS..
Los sistemas de base de datos relacionales solo expresan en realidad una comprension muy limitada del significado la informacion contendida en la base de datos, por lo general  entienden ciertos valores sencillos de datos y ciertas interrelaciones de muchos a uno entre dichos valores, toda informacion mas alla de eso se deja al usuario.Los modelos semanticos en cambio permiten captar mejor el significado (semantica) de los datos contenidos en la base de datos.

Objetos semantico. Un objeto semántico es una representación de algunas cosas identificables en el ambiente de trabajo de los usuarios. De manera formal, un objeto semántico es un conjunto de atributos que describen con eficacia una identidad bien determinada. Los objetossemánticos se agrupan en clases. Una clase de objeto tiene un nombre que la hace diferente a otras y que corresponde a los nombres de las cosas que representa. Los nombres de clases se escriben en mayúsculas. Un objeto semántico particular es una ocurrencia de tal clase. Por ejemplo: "William Shakespeare", es una ocurrencia de la clase ESCRITOR, y "CUARTO" es una ocurrencia de la clase EDIFICIO....
Leer documento completo

Regístrate para leer el documento completo.

Estos documentos también te pueden resultar útiles

  • Que es una base de datos y tipos de base de datos
  • Bases de datos y usuarios de bases de datos
  • Base De Datos
  • Base De Datos
  • Base de datos
  • Base De Datos
  • Base de datos
  • Bases de datos

Conviértase en miembro formal de Buenas Tareas

INSCRÍBETE - ES GRATIS